  • 2019百度之星复赛的几道题

    Quasi Binary Search Tree

    贪心,重构二叉树,

    1.如果左右子树最小节点都比当前节点大,则选择节点数少的子树当作左子树。节点数一样执行2

    2.如果左子树最小节点比右子树最小节点大,则交换左右子树。

    重构完成后中序遍历,标号

    Diversity

    树形dp,dp[x][0]表示当前节点取L[x],dp[x][1]表示当前节点取R[x]
